I wanted to give a quick introduction. My name is Eric and I live in
California and I'm new to the list. I have owned my Model 102 for about
2+ years now. I use it on a weekly basis for note taking. My daughter
(9) likes to use it to write her short stories. I used to transfer the
files to my Windows PC using a serial USB cable and TraskTalk, but I
rarely use that PC, so sought out something better and recently got the
TPDD emulator working on Android and it works brilliantly. I no longer
have to boot that old PC. 

I recently grabbed a REX from Josh Malone and it's opened up a new world
for me on the 102. It makes the 102 even more usable now. What an
upgrade! Finding the software led me to to this group.
